Bits syntax c++

WebFeb 6, 2016 · Following answer is based on assumption that char is 8 bits. char holds 1 byte, which may be signed or unsigned based on implementation. So int8_t is signed … WebApr 12, 2024 · Array in C is one of the most used data structures in C programming. It is a simple and fast way of storing multiple values under a single name. In this article, we will study the different aspects of array in C language such as array declaration, definition, initialization, types of arrays, array syntax, advantages and disadvantages, and many ...

Variables and types - cplusplus.com

WebNov 22, 2024 · The bitwise AND operator ( &) compares each bit of the first operand to the corresponding bit of the second operand. If both bits are 1, the corresponding result bit … sonic the hedgehog watch https://completemagix.com

C/C++ Preprocessors - GeeksforGeeks

WebAt least 16 bits. char32_t: Not smaller than char16_t. At least 32 bits. wchar_t: Can represent the largest supported character set. Integer types (signed) signed char: Same … WebMay 18, 2024 · To find a largest or maximum element of a vector, we can use *max_element () function which is defined in header. It accepts a range of iterators from which we have to find the maximum / largest element and returns the iterator pointing the maximum element between the given range. Note: To use vector – include … WebSyntax: value << num. Here num specifies the number of position to left-shift the value in value. That is, the << moves all of the bits in the specified value to the left by the number of bit positions specified by num. For each shift left, the high-order bit is shifted out (and ignored/lost), and a zero is brought in on the right. small lash room decor

Revisiting Borland Turbo C And C++ Hackaday

Category:C Bitwise Operators: AND, OR, XOR, Complement and Shift

Tags:Bits syntax c++

Bits syntax c++

Bit Shift Operators - — librambutan prerelease documentation

WebFeb 11, 2024 · C++ Server Side Programming Programming The bitwise shift operators are the right-shift operator (&gt;&gt;), which moves the bits of shift_expression to the right, and … WebC++ #32位平台的ifdef,c++,c,gcc,64-bit,32-bit,C++,C,Gcc,64 Bit,32 Bit,在我维护的一个应用程序中,我们遇到了影响stdlib的文件描述符限制问题。此问题仅影响标准库的32位版本 我已经为我的代码设计了一个修复程序,并希望实现它,但只有在编译32位可执行文件时。

Bits syntax c++

Did you know?

WebJul 6, 2024 · First Method:- (O (logn)) In this solution we check one bit at a time. If two bits are same, we put 1 in result, else we put 0. 1) Find maximum of two given numbers. 2) Toggle all bits in higher of two numbers. 3) Return XOR of original smaller number and modified larger number. WebWhen control flows over the line labeled 1: Create an object, the runtime. system creates a local (auto) object of class Car. The object is called a and can. be accessed from the point where it is created to the } labeled 4: Destroy the. object. When control flows over the line labeled 2: Call a member function, the.

WebJan 27, 2024 · There are a number of steps involved between writing a program and executing a program in C / C++. Let us have a look at these steps before we actually start learning about Preprocessors. You can see the intermediate steps in the above diagram. The source code written by programmers is first stored in a file, let the name be “ … WebApr 11, 2024 · What is Type Conversion in C++. Type conversion in C++ refers to the process of converting a variable from one data type to another. To perform operations on variables of different data types we need to convert the variables to the same data type using implicit or explicit type conversion methods. Implicit conversion is done …

WebJan 26, 2024 · How to use bitset in professional C++ programming. In professional programming bitsets are great to tool to handle any data blocks in it forms. This allows … WebFeb 7, 2024 · The bitwise and shift operators include unary bitwise complement, binary left and right shift, unsigned right shift, and the binary logical AND, OR, and exclusive OR …

WebSep 19, 2012 · The syntax is correct, but accessing a field of a union that hasn't been initialized produces undefined behavior. In fact, every compiler in existence lets you stuff …

WebThe header bits/stdc+.h is a non-standard header file of the GNU C++ library, so using it with another compiler might fail. For example, MSVC ( Microsoft Visual C++ ) does not … small lathe for bowlsWebBitsets have the feature of being able to be constructed from and converted to both integer values and binary strings (see its constructor and members to_ulong and to_string ). … sonic the hedgehog wiki amyWebIs there a standard way in C++ to show the binary representation in memory of a number [...]? No. There's no std::bin, like std::hex or std::dec, but it's not hard to output a number binary yourself: . You output the left-most bit by masking all the others, left-shift, and repeat that for all the bits you have. sonic the hedgehog water bottle labelsWebAug 2, 2016 · bits/stdc++.h is a non-standard header file of GNU C++ library. So, if you try to compile your code with some compiler other than GCC it might fail; e.g. MSVC do not … The best example of namespace scope is the C++ standard library (std) where all … small lathe for metalWeb7 hours ago ·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ams sonic the hedgehog watch online gomoviesWebThe output of bitwise AND is 1 if the corresponding bits of two operands is 1. If either bit of an operand is 0, the result of corresponding bit is evaluated to 0. In C Programming, the bitwise AND operator is denoted by &. Let us suppose the bitwise AND operation of two integers 12 and 25. 12 = 00001100 (In Binary) 25 = 00011001 (In Binary ... small launch vehicle fireflyWebThe bit shifting operators do exactly what their name implies. They shift bits. Here's a brief (or not-so-brief) introduction to the different shift operators. The Operators >> is the … small laundry and bathroom combo